  • Gut Biome and Allergies with Emanuel
    2025/08/19

    In this episode of For Pet’s Sake, Mark is joined by Emanuel, founder of Treat Therapeutics, to explore the powerful connection between your pet’s gut health and allergies. From itchy skin and ear infections to digestive upsets, many common allergy symptoms in dogs and cats can be traced back to imbalances in the gut microbiome.

    Emanuel explains how the diversity of bacteria in the gut plays a vital role in regulating the immune system and why diet and environment are such key factors. The discussion covers how highly processed, carbohydrate-heavy foods can disrupt the microbiome, while fresh, natural diets help restore balance and reduce inflammation.


    Listeners will learn how supporting gut health can ease allergy symptoms, improve digestion, and boost overall wellbeing. Practical advice includes recognising early warning signs of imbalance, choosing the right diet to encourage a healthier microbiome, and understanding how targeted nutrition can transform the way pets feel inside and out.


    This episode is essential for pet owners dealing with allergies, sensitive stomachs, or recurring skin problems and offers science-led solutions for supporting long-term health and happiness.

  • Tackling Pet Obesity with Dr. Conor Brady
    2025/08/19

    In this episode of For Pet’s Sake, Mark Scott sits down with Dr. Conor Brady to tackle the growing issue of pet obesity. Studies show that 59% of dogs and 61% of cats are overweight or obese, yet many owners don’t realise the serious health risks associated with excess weight. Dr. Brady explains that obesity in pets leads to chronic inflammation, joint problems, reduced lifespan, and increased veterinary costs.

    They discuss why the pet health sector has struggled to address obesity effectively, highlighting that unlike human healthcare systems, there is little financial incentive for companies to reduce obesity rates in pets. They also critique the common veterinary approach of recommending high-carbohydrate diets like kibble, despite research showing that increasing protein and reducing carbohydrates supports safe and sustainable weight loss.


    Dr. Brady emphasises the benefits of feeding pets whole, natural foods that are easier to digest than ultra-processed, chemically preserved options. Raw feeding is discussed as a closer-to-nature approach that naturally reduces carbohydrate intake and helps maintain a healthy weight. Practical tips for owners include aiming for a lean body condition where ribs can be felt but not necessarily seen, incorporating hydrotherapy or acupuncture for older or recovering dogs, and avoiding high-fibre “light” kibbles—particularly for brachycephalic breeds—due to links with panting and bloat.


    This episode is essential listening for pet owners looking to support healthy weight management, improve their pet’s overall wellbeing, and prevent obesity-related illnesses. Learn actionable strategies to help your dog or cat achieve a happy, healthy, and active lifestyle.

  • Understanding Feline Predatory Behaviour with Jude
    2025/08/19

    On this episode of For Pet’s Sake, Mark from Bella+Duke chats with feline behaviour expert Jude about why cats hunt, pounce, and display predatory behaviours—even when well-fed. Discover how indoor and outdoor environments, play, enrichment, and diet influence feline instincts, and learn practical strategies to redirect hunting behaviours safely. Jude also explains the importance of respecting your cat’s natural instincts while providing mental stimulation, interactive play, and appropriate outlets for energy. A must-listen for cat owners looking to deepen their understanding of feline behaviour and create happier, more confident cats.
